Why it matters
1.5 billion people use English in business, technology, and education.
Most global companies require English for hiring and promotion.
For young people in Latin America, English is often the fastest path to remote work, tourism, customer service, tech support, and international careers.

The income boost
Studies in Latin America show that people who speak English can earn up to 5x the minimum wage, reaching incomes similar to university graduates and certified professionals.
